- Netflix: Netflix has a growing collection of Nollywood movies, including some village-themed films. Keep an eye out for new additions and explore their Nollywood section.
- IrokoTV: Often dubbed the "Netflix of Africa," IrokoTV is a dedicated streaming platform for Nollywood movies. They offer a wide range of titles, including many village movies. A subscription is usually required.
- Amazon Prime Video: Amazon Prime Video also features a selection of Nollywood movies. Check their catalog for Nigerian village movies available for streaming or purchase.
- Official Nollywood Channels: Many Nollywood production companies have official YouTube channels where they upload full movies. Subscribe to these channels to stay updated on the latest releases. Just be sure they are official channels to avoid copyright issues.
- Dedicated Movie Channels: Some YouTube channels specialize in curating and uploading Nigerian movies. Look for channels that focus on Nollywood films and have a good reputation.
- Google Play Movies: You can purchase or rent Nigerian movies on Google Play Movies and download them to your device for offline viewing.
- iTunes: Similar to Google Play Movies, iTunes offers a selection of Nollywood films for purchase or rental.
- Local Vendors: In some regions, you may still find DVDs of Nigerian movies sold by local vendors. While this is becoming less common, it's worth checking out if you prefer physical copies.

- Osuofia in London: A classic comedy about a Nigerian villager who travels to London and encounters hilarious cultural clashes.
- Living in Bondage: A groundbreaking thriller that explores the dark side of wealth and power in Nigerian society.
- Aki and Pawpaw: A comedy series about two mischievous brothers who get into all sorts of trouble in their village.
- The Wedding Party: A heartwarming romantic comedy about a Nigerian couple who are planning their wedding.
- Ije: The Journey: A drama about two sisters who are separated by distance but remain connected by their love for each other.

Understanding the Appeal of Nigerian Village Movies
Nigerian village movies hold a special place in the hearts of many Nollywood fans, and for good reason. These films offer a unique window into the traditions, customs, and challenges of rural communities in Nigeria. They often explore themes of family, love, betrayal, and the clash between traditional values and modern influences. What makes these movies so captivating is their authenticity and relatability.
Authenticity and Relatability: One of the primary reasons Nigerian village movies resonate with audiences is their ability to portray real-life situations and characters. The stories are often based on actual events or inspired by the experiences of people living in rural areas. This authenticity creates a strong connection between the viewers and the characters, making the narratives more impactful and memorable. You'll often find yourself nodding along, recognizing familiar faces and situations.
Cultural Immersion: These movies provide a deep dive into Nigerian culture, showcasing traditional attire, music, dance, and rituals. They offer a glimpse into the way of life in villages, where community ties are strong, and traditions are passed down through generations. By watching these films, you can gain a better understanding and appreciation of the rich cultural heritage of Nigeria.
Moral Lessons and Entertainment: Nigerian village movies often carry important moral lessons, teaching viewers about the consequences of their actions and the importance of integrity, honesty, and hard work. While they entertain, they also educate, making them a valuable source of learning and inspiration. Plus, let's be real, they're just plain fun to watch! The drama, the suspense, and the occasional comedic relief keep you hooked from beginning to end.
Nollywood's Impact: Nollywood, Nigeria's film industry, has become a global phenomenon, producing a vast number of movies that are watched and loved by audiences around the world. Nigerian village movies are an integral part of Nollywood, contributing to the industry's success and popularity. They showcase the diversity and creativity of Nigerian filmmakers and actors, proving that compelling stories can come from anywhere.
A Nostalgic Connection: For many Nigerians living in urban areas or abroad, village movies offer a nostalgic connection to their roots. They evoke memories of childhood, family gatherings, and the simple joys of life in the village. This sense of nostalgia makes these films even more special and cherished.
